Supersonic sounds great . . . it has a much heavier sound than the live recording from the UK performance (probably just a poor live recording). The rhythm section is thumpin and it definitely has a nice Ramones feel! It could be a tad heavier and with more distortion, but I subscribe to a scorched earth policy when it comes to distortion ;-)

The cover is glossy and the "Pearl Jam" and "Backspacer" keys in the upper right and left are glow in the dark. You can feel the glow in the dark ink on the keys. The glow in the dark ink is slightly rough and the balance of the cover is smooth to the touch. Both sides of the cover are identical except the front says The Fixer and the back says Supersonic and at the bottom of Supersonic side: (MWR0464 © & p 2009 Monkeywrench, Inc., With respect to the World excluding the United States of America, distributed by Universal Music Group under license from Monkeywrench UK Ltd.
